Kashmir Weather Whirlwind: Rains and Snow, But Floods Not on the Menu Says I&FC

Srinagar: Rains drenched plains while snowfall was recorded at several higher reaches in Jammu and Kashmir even as the Meteorological Department (MeT) predicted more precipitation in the next few days. A MeT official here said that in the last 24 hours till 8:30 am, Srinagar received 4.5 mm of rainfall, Qazigund 10.2 mm, Pahalgam 20.8 mm, Kupwara 15.1 mm, Kokernag 9.8 mm, Gulmarg 8.6 mm, Jammu 2.3 mm, Banihal 2.3 mm, Batote 22.8 mm, Katra 4.6 mm, and Bhaderwah 16.4 mm. Emergency! Landslide Triggers Road Cave-in near Ramban, Traffic Disrupted

500-m link road damaged by landslide in Ramban district, causing traffic halt and power supply disruption. Residents evacuated to safety. Ramban: A 500-m stretch of a link road was on Thursday damaged after a landslide in Ramban district around. The incident, which took place around 7.45 pm near Pernote village, also resulted in several electricity poles being uprooted. The movement of traffic was stopped and residents of Pernote were rushed to safety.
